- "The original exhibition of '12 Afro-American artists - 1969' was held at the Lee Nordness Galleries in New York City for three weeks, beginning January 22, 1969."
- An exhibition of the work of Jack White, Charles McGee, Russ Thompson, Arthur Smith, Walter Williams, Arthur Coppedge, Alma W. Thomas, Norman Lewis, Felrath Hines, Carroll Sockwell, Noah Purifoy, and James Tanner.
